tunnels: prepare percpu accounting
Tunnels are going to use percpu for their accounting. They are going to use a new tstats field in net_device. skb_tunnel_rx() is changed to be a wrapper around __skb_tunnel_rx() IPTUNNEL_XMIT() is changed to be a wrapper around __IPTUNNEL_XMIT() Signed-off-by: Eric Dumazet <eric.dumazet@gmail.com> Signed-off-by: David S. @@ -228,23 +228,37 @@ static inline void skb_dst_force(struct sk_buff *skb)
/**
+ * __skb_tunnel_rx - prepare skb for rx reinsert
+ * @skb: buffer
+ * @dev: tunnel device
+ *
+ * After decapsulation, packet is going to re-enter (netif_rx()) our stack,
+ * so make some cleanups. (no accounting done)
+ */
+static inline void __skb_tunnel_rx(struct sk_buff *skb, struct net_device *dev)
+{
+ skb->dev = dev;
+ skb->rxhash = 0;
+ skb_set_queue_mapping(skb, 0);
+ skb_dst_drop(skb);
+ nf_reset(skb);
+}
+
+/**
* skb_tunnel_rx - prepare skb for rx reinsert
* @skb: buffer
* @dev: tunnel device
*
* After decapsulation, packet is going to re-enter (netif_rx()) our stack,
* so make some cleanups, and perform accounting.
+ * Note: this accounting is not SMP safe.
*/
static inline void skb_tunnel_rx(struct sk_buff *skb, struct net_device *dev)
{
- skb->dev = dev;
/* TODO : stats should be SMP safe */
dev->stats.rx_packets++;
dev->stats.rx_bytes += skb->len;
- skb->rxhash = 0;
- skb_set_queue_mapping(skb, 0);
- skb_dst_drop(skb);
- nf_reset(skb);
+ __skb_tunnel_rx(skb, dev);
}
